WebTime, Distance, and Shielding. When it comes to ionizing radiation, remember time, distance, and shielding: Minimize time spent in areas with elevated radiation levels. Minimizing the exposure time reduces a worker's dose from the radiation source. Maximize distance from source (s) of radiation.
